I'm not indian, so I only see the surface of all the socio-economic issues, some of which go way back -- as far as I know, the reservation issue is highly charged and sensitive (similarly to gender/race issues in the US), and I have no strong opinion on them.
As far as I see, all energy spent railing against the reservation system is better spent improving yourself.
As far as I see, all energy spent railing against the reservation system is better spent improving yourself.